What Do We Know About Peptides and Their Functioning Process?

Peptides, often called the fundamental units of proteins, are short chains of amino acids connected by peptide bonds. These molecules serve an important function in multiple physiological functions, serving as signaling agents that affect cellular functions. Made up of 2 to 50 amino acids, peptides differ in their composition and configuration, which contribute to their diverse roles in the body.

When discharged, peptides bind to specific receptors on cellular membranes, triggering a cascade of biochemical reactions. This interaction can regulate processes such as hormonal secretion, immunological reactions, and metabolic processes.

Peptides are naturally found in the body but can also be synthesized in laboratories for healing purposes. Their relatively small size allows for easier absorption and speedier results compared to larger proteins. Understanding the processes by which peptides work provides insight into their conceivable uses in health and medicine.

Exploring Amino acid chain Benefits for Muscle Growth and Healing

Muscle expansion and recovery are substantially shaped by the unique properties of peptides. These chains of amino acids play an important role in enhancing the body's natural mechanisms. Certain peptides, such as growth hormone-releasing peptides (GHRPs), stimulate the emission of growth hormone, which is vital for muscle growth and healing. By facilitating protein creation, these peptides support in developing lean muscle mass and boosting overall strength.

Additionally, peptides can accelerate recovery by decreasing inflammation and muscle soreness post-exercise. For instance, collagen peptides support tendon and ligament health, ensuring that the body can withstand the demands of intense training. Moreover, certain peptides have been shown to improve endurance and stamina, allowing athletes to compete at higher levels for extended periods. Overall, adding peptides into a fitness regimen can greatly enhance muscle growth and recovery, making them a valuable tool for those seeking ideal performance.

What Role Do Peptides Play in Boosting Your Skin Quality?

Peptides have been receiving recognition not only for their contribution in immune defense but also for their notable benefits regarding skin health. These short chains of amino acids play an important role in enhancing collagen production, which is important for maintaining skin elasticity and diminishing the presence of fine lines and wrinkles. By improving skin barrier function, peptides help retain moisture, promoting a plump and hydrated appearance.

Additionally, select peptides exhibit anti-inflammatory qualities that can ease troubled skin and reduce redness. They may also facilitate wound healing and strengthen overall skin texture. Designated peptides, such as signal peptides, communicate with skin cells to encourage rejuvenation and mending, further amplifying skin vibrancy. With their diverse approach, peptides furnish a powerful solution for individuals seeking to enhance their skin quality and achieve a more youthful complexion. The incorporation of peptides into skincare programs demonstrates a positive advancement in dermatological science.
